Two weeks ago, The Filipino Readers' Choice Awards (FRCA) was launched online. Lifting this paragraph from the official website, it explains what the FRCA is all about:

The Filipino Readers’ Choice Awards returns for its third year, engaging the Filipino reading public in honoring their favorite Philippine-published titles. An initiative of the Filipino Book Bloggers Group, the Filipino Readers’ Choice Awards debuted at the 2nd Filipino Reader Conference in 2012, and was established to develop awareness and appreciation of Philippine literature, recognize the reader’s role in creating the meaning and experience of a literary work, and give the readers a voice in the Philippine book industry.
In past blog posts about the FRCA, I encouraged librarians to take part in this online reading campaign by looking at the list of books that readers nominate in the awards; check their collection if they have the titles posted online; consider acquiring the titles; and reading the ones they find interesting.
